I am 51 years old, and have thick, oily skin. I had an open septorhinoplasty six months ago and am concerned that I don’t see the change that I expected. My surgeon says that it is healing nicely, and I do trust him, but am still concerned that this may be as good as it will get. I still have tenderness, and when I lie down on my side it feels as though my nose is “tipping”. When can I expect to see final results, and is it possible for significant change to still occur?
